What is the primary focus of the SAO Catalog?

  1. Listing stars visible to the naked eye

  2. Identifying and classifying galaxies

  3. Compiling information about nebulae and star clusters

  4. Providing positions and magnitudes of stars

Reveal answer Fill a bubble to check yourself
D Correct answer
Explanation

The SAO Catalog is a comprehensive catalog of stars, providing positions, magnitudes, and proper motions.

What is the purpose of the Hipparcos Catalog?

  1. Listing stars visible to the naked eye

  2. Identifying and classifying galaxies

  3. Compiling information about nebulae and star clusters

  4. Providing accurate positions and parallaxes of stars

Reveal answer Fill a bubble to check yourself
D Correct answer
Explanation

The Hipparcos Catalog is a comprehensive catalog of stars, providing accurate positions, parallaxes, and proper motions.

What is the primary focus of the Gaia Catalog?

  1. Listing stars visible to the naked eye

  2. Identifying and classifying galaxies

  3. Compiling information about nebulae and star clusters

  4. Providing accurate positions, parallaxes, and proper motions of stars

Reveal answer Fill a bubble to check yourself
D Correct answer
Explanation

The Gaia Catalog is a comprehensive catalog of stars, providing accurate positions, parallaxes, proper motions, and other astrometric data.

What is the purpose of the Sloan Digital Sky Survey (SDSS)?

  1. Listing stars visible to the naked eye

  2. Identifying and classifying galaxies

  3. Compiling information about nebulae and star clusters

  4. Conducting a large-scale survey of the sky in optical and infrared wavelengths

Reveal answer Fill a bubble to check yourself
D Correct answer
Explanation

The Sloan Digital Sky Survey (SDSS) is a large-scale survey of the sky in optical and infrared wavelengths, providing data on millions of galaxies, stars, and quasars.

What is the most common method used to detect molecules in space?

  1. Radio astronomy

  2. Infrared astronomy

  3. X-ray astronomy

  4. Ultraviolet astronomy

Reveal answer Fill a bubble to check yourself
A Correct answer
Explanation

Radio astronomy is the most common method used to detect molecules in space because it allows astronomers to study the rotational and vibrational transitions of molecules.

What is the role of molecules in the formation of stars and planets?

  1. They provide the raw material for star and planet formation.

  2. They cool the gas and dust in molecular clouds, allowing them to collapse and form stars.

  3. They provide a means for the transport of angular momentum away from the forming star.

  4. All of the above.

Reveal answer Fill a bubble to check yourself
D Correct answer
Explanation

Molecules play a crucial role in the formation of stars and planets by providing the raw material, cooling the gas and dust, and transporting angular momentum.
